About Biratnagar (BIR)
The second largest city in Nepal, Biratnagar is primarily known as the industrial hub of the country. Located in the Morang district, this place attracts a number of tourists with its laid-back appeal, colourful festivals and a unique culture. On a trip to Biratnagar, visitors can discover the ruins of a magnificent palace built by King Birat; enjoy bird watching in the Koshi Tappu Wildlife Reserve; shop for local handicraft, spices and other local produce in the Haat Bazaar or visit the classical Kali Mandir, located in the heart of the city. There are a number of worth-exploring places near this city. On a Biratnagar tour, paying a visit to the beautiful tea gardens of Ilam, which is located about 4 hours from the city, can be one of the most unforgettable experiences. For a fun-filled family vacation, Dharan, located at a distance of 50 km, is an ideal place to be. Embraced with hills from all sides, this site is speckled with several important temples. For adventure-seekers, trekking through the winding trails in the small towns of Basantpur and Tumlingtar that present magnificent views of Mount Makalu and Mount Kanchenjunga can be utterly delightful. Luring visitors with an interesting array of attractions, this city is the ideal place where the natural beauty and culture of Nepal can be seen at its best. About Muscat (MCT)
Muscat, the capital of the Sultanate of Oman, has a character quite different from the other flashy emirate capitals. There are very few high rise buildings, and even the utilitarian edifices in the city reflect tradition using domes or Arab architecture style windows. The result is a stunningly beautiful and uniform city showcasing a fair blend of culture and modernization.
The Omani capital is famous for its sparkling souks and mouth-watering seafood, but something about Muscat that sets it apart from its neighbours is the cliff-top landmarks and thrilling terrains. Muscat means โsafe anchorage,โ and the sea plays an imperative role in the lives of the city residents, by helping sustain the fishing industry and providing opportunities for visitors to swim alongside the turtles in the lagoons. The economy of the country is dominated by trade, petroleum, and porting.
How to reach Muscat
By Air โ The Muscat International Airport is the only international airport. Air India Express offers flights to Muscat from Amritsar, Delhi, Kochi, Kozhikode, and Thiruvananthapuram. For travelling from outside of India, one can choose from operators like Oman Air, British Airways, Gulf Air, Lufthansa, and Emirates, depending upon where they are travelling from.
By Bus โ One can hop on any of the buses by the Omar National Transport Company to travel to Muscat from Dubai or Abu Dhabi. There are a few other bus services that run to and from Muscat on a daily basis.
By Car โ One can drive to Muscat from the United Arab Emirates, which takes about 6 hours. There is another route from Al Ghaydah, Yemen, which takes about 6 hours via the border-crossing at Sarfeit to Saraha, and another 10 hours to reach Muscat. There are many car rental services available in the city. One can use the driving license from their home country to drive around Muscat for up to 90 days.
What to do in Muscat
Muscat, the beautiful capital of the Sultanate of Oman, is a vibrant place to visit. It is embedded between the Arabian Sea and the rugged Hajar Mountains. The city is actually a collection of smaller towns that have grown together over time. The area of Muttrah, where most tourists gather, is surrounded by rocky outcrops surrounding a cosy port. The development of the Royal Opera House is another feather in the cap of the cityโs contribution to the global cultural map. There are incredible places to visit and amazing things to do in Muscat. Major Airports in and Around Muscat
The Muscat International Airport is the sole international airport that connects Muscat to the rest of the world. Oman Air is the primary carrier of Muscat. The other airlines that operate in Muscat include Air Arabia, Air India Express, British Airways, Egypt Air, Etihad, Emirates, Fly Dubai, Gulf Air, KLM, Quwait Airways, and Qatar Airways.
